PROCESS FOR THE RECOMPRESSION OF COLD VAPORISATION GAS WITHDRAWN FROM A LIQUID NATURAL GAS STORAGE VESSEL

1306991 Cold liquefied gas storage MESSER GRIESHEIM GmbH 14 April 1970 [26 April 1969] 17755/70 Heading F4P Methane vapour resulting from inflow of heat into a liquid methane storage container 1 is withdrawn at 2, compressed at 3 and passed via an open valve 5 through a heat exchanger 18 where it is warmed to about -40‹ C. by indirect heat exchange with a portion of the so warmed methane after compression in a compressor 8 forming part of a methane liquefaction circuit after which the compressed methane is warmed to ambient temperature at 12 and fed to a gas supply line 17. During filling of container 1 with liquid methane drawn from a liquefier 6 through a duct (not shown) gas leaving compressor 3 is warmed in liquefier 6 (valve 5 being closed), compressed at 8, cooled at 12 and returned through a line 13 to the liquefier 6 which latter is connected to the supply line 17 by a conduit (not shown).
